Kakkunje Population - Udupi, Karnataka

Kakkunje is a medium size village located in Udupi Taluka of Udupi district, Karnataka with total 291 families residing. The Kakkunje village has population of 1440 of which 610 are males while 830 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Kakkunje village population of children with age 0-6 is 129 which makes up 8.96 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Kakkunje village is 1361 which is higher than Karnataka state average of 973. Child Sex Ratio for the Kakkunje as per census is 1186, higher than Karnataka average of 948.

Kakkunje village has lower literacy rate compared to Karnataka. In 2011, literacy rate of Kakkunje village was 73.68 % compared to 75.36 % of Karnataka. In Kakkunje Male literacy stands at 81.31 % while female literacy rate was 68.16 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 5.90 % while Schedule Tribe (ST) were 1.11 % of total population in Kakkunje village.

Work Profile

In Kakkunje village out of total population, 462 were engaged in work activities. 90.04 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 9.96 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 462 workers engaged in Main Work, 150 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 56 were Agricultural labourer.
